How to use dpdk tap pmd
Web29 apr. 2024 · Load balance across PMD threads in Open vSwitch with DPDK Red Hat Developer You are here Read developer tutorials and download Red Hat software for … WebSet up DPDK Devices The first thing any application that uses DPDK should do is initialize DPDK and set up the DPDK interfaces (devices). This initialization involves a couple of steps and we'll go through all of them. The first step is done before running the application.
How to use dpdk tap pmd
Did you know?
Web23 jun. 2024 · Enable CPU isolation to decrease resource contention. Set interface MTU. Enable hugepages. To support the poll-mode driver (PMD) that DPDK uses, OpenStack compute nodes must enable larger memory pages, known as hugepages. Typical memory pages are 4096 bytes, whereas hugepages can be 2MB or 1GB, depending on the … WebThe usage for a TAP PMD is for connectivity to the local host using a TAP interface. When the TAP PMD is initialized it will create a number of tap devices in the host accessed via …
Web2016-09-23 21:23, Wiles, Keith: > On Sep 23, 2016, at 12:26 AM, Yuanhan Liu > wrote: > > On Thu, Sep 22, 2016 at 06:43:55PM +0200, Thomas Monjalon wrote: > >>>>> There could be a similar need in other PMD. > >>>>> If we can get an opaque identifier of the device which is not the > >>>>> port id, > >>>>> we could call … Web10 feb. 2024 · You should see one or two DPDK ports that are net_failsafe (not net_mlx4 ). Use start /stop to start traffic. The previous commands start testpmd in interactive mode, which is recommended for trying out testpmd commands. Basic: Single sender/single receiver The following commands periodically print the packets per second …
Webdpdk/drivers/net/tap/rte_eth_tap.c Go to file Cannot retrieve contributors at this time 2672 lines (2342 sloc) 69.2 KB Raw Blame /* SPDX-License-Identifier: BSD-3-Clause * Copyright (c) 2016-2024 Intel Corporation */ #include #include #include #include … WebFrom: Thomas Monjalon To: [email protected] Cc: [email protected], [email protected], Yunjian Wang , Keith Wiles Subject: [dpdk-dev] [PATCH 15/20] net/tap: release port upon close Date: Mon, 14 Sep 2024 00:07:06 …
Web28 jun. 2024 · The dpdk-init is required in order to use DPDK interfaces with OVS-DPDK. In older versions of OVS-DPDK, DPDK was always initialized regardless of whether users …
Web18.7. Building DPDK. See the DPDK Getting Started Guide for Linux for instructions on how to build DPDK. By default the ENA PMD library will be built into the DPDK library. … salad recipes with ramen noodlesWeb29 dec. 2024 · Hi All, Following is an initial attempt for discussion on how to go ahead of integrating or using DPDK API in Suricata. note: I am new to Suricata code flow, hence requesting for feedback and correction in choosing the steps. Motivation: Starting with suricata3.0, initial motivation was to use DPDK rx_burst and tx_burst to allow line-rate … things that children likeWeb29 apr. 2024 · Load balance across PMD threads in Open vSwitch with DPDK Red Hat Developer You are here Read developer tutorials and download Red Hat software for cloud application development. Become a Red Hat partner and get support in building customer solutions. Products Ansible.com Learn about and try our IT automation product. Try, Buy, … things that collapse easilyWebThe usage for a TAP PMD is for connectivity to the local host using a TAP interface. When the TAP PMD is initialized it will create a number of tap devices in the host accessed via … salad recipes with prosciutto and cheeseWeb14 dec. 2016 · DPDK is a port-based framework. This means that each port is treated as a separate entity or device. A port can be configured with RX and TX queues and a PMD (Poll Mode Driver) abstract the enqueue/dequeue of packet buffers (rte_mbuf’s). things that children doWeb最近项目因为网卡更换遇到不得不把DPDK17.11.4版本升级到网卡供应商建议的DPDK版本21.11.1版本,所以记录一下升级过程中遇到的问题和注意事项。 2.编译方式改变. 最新的21.11.1版本使用meson+ninja的方式编译DPDK,具体使用方法请参考之前的一篇: things that clingWeb13 jun. 2024 · To install OvS-DPDK on our system, run the following commands. Also, we will update ovs-vswitchd to use the ovs-vswitchd-dpdk package. sudo apt-get install openvswitch-switch-dpdk sudo update-alternatives --set ovs-vswitchd /usr/lib/openvswitch-switch -dpdk/ovs-vswitchd-dpdk salad recipes with sun dried tomatoes